Types of battery grass cutter
Battery grass cutters are renowned for their efficiency and ease of use. These tools are available in several types, each catering to specific needs.
Rotary battery grass cutter
This type features a horizontal rotating blade, making it ideal for cutting grass in larger, open areas. Its powerful motor ensures it can tackle thick grass without bogging down. Many models have adjustable cutting heights, allowing users to customize the grass length. The design of a rotary cutter also aids in picking up debris while mowing, leading to a cleaner lawn finish. Because of these features, rotary battery grass cutters are prevalent among homeowners and professional landscapers.
Reel battery grass cutter
A reel grass cutter is better suited for smaller, level yards. It operates like a hand-pushed reel mower, where the grass is cut by a set of rotating blades. This type provides a clean, precise cut, promoting healthy grass growth. Since reel cutters are lightweight and quiet, they are perfect for residential use, especially in smaller gardens. Additionally, many reel models are detachable and easy to store, adding to their convenience.
Cylinder battery grass cutter
This cutter is inclined to precision and is mostly meant for professional use. It comprises blades arranged in a cylinder shape, which ensures a clean and even cut. This model is excellent for low-maintenance grass, such as golf courses and sports fields. Its design allows it to cut grass at very low heights, ideal for certain grass types and professional lawns. The cylinder cutter may also be more expensive than other models due to its advanced technology and precise cutting.
Brushless battery grass cutter
A brushless lawn mower is a more diverse type, combining mowing and trimming functions. These cutters use brushless motor technology, which provides more power and requires less maintenance. This tool handles thick grass, weeds, and even small shrubs, making it ideal for tackling overgrown areas. Often, these cutters come with different speed settings, adding to their versatility in lawn care. While brushless models may have a higher upfront cost, their durability and performance save money in the long run.

How to choose battery grass cutter
Certain parameters must be checked before purchasing battery grass cutters to decide on an appropriate choice and avoid making the wrong purchase.
Battery and runtime
A grass cutter's battery is a critical consideration, as it needs a strong battery to work over a long period. Select grass cutters that incorporate lithium-ion batteries, for instance, which are stronger and last longer than nickel-based batteries. Also, check the amp-hour rating of the battery. The higher the rating, the longer the battery will last before requiring a charge. Opt for models with quick charging capabilities so that minimal lawn care interruptions occur.
Cutting deck size
The size of the cutting deck determines how quickly one can trim the grass. Larger decks are suitable for open areas, while smaller decks are ideal for tight or complex spaces. Find out what these sizes have in terms of inches. Wider cutting decks mean more grass will be cut in a single pass. Conversely, narrower decks will provide more control and precision. Aim for a size that balances efficiency with maneuverability in the specific lawns intended for cutting.
Power and performance
As with any other garden equipment, the motor's power is essential when choosing a battery grass cutter. This is mostly true for areas that have tall or thick grass. Look for models with brushless motors, as they are more powerful and will less likely stall while cutting. Check the cutter's height adjustment settings, ensuring it can be adapted to different types of grass.
Handle and weight
A battery grass cutter's handle and weight should be considered in case the user has to work for long hours. Lightweight models are less tiring, but there is a tradeoff between weight and stability. Look for a cutter with adjustable handles that can be fitted for horizontal and vertical users. This will cut fatigue during long tasks. Weigh both comfort and efficiency to get the best usable option.

Q&A
Q1: Which type of battery grass cutter is most suited for a large lawn?
A1: A rotary or brushless grass cutter with a wide cutting deck will efficiently handle large lawns.
Q2: How long does it take to charge a lithium-ion battery grass cutter?
A2: Most lithium-ion battery grass cutters have fast charging times, typically between 1 to 2 hours for a full charge.
Q3: Can a battery grass cutter handle tall or thick grass?
A3: Yes, models with powerful motors, like brushless ones, can tackle tall and thick grass without stalling.
Q4: How can battery grass cutters be stored properly?
A4: Store the grass cutter in a cool, dry place, ideally inside a shed or garage, to protect it from the elements.
Q5: How does a battery grass cutter compare to a gas one in terms of maintenance?
A5: Battery grass cutters require less maintenance since they don't need oil changes or spark plug replacements like gas models.
